    Not to be confused with its mother restaurant, El Sancho, this taco kiosk is planted in the outdoor…read moreyard space at Crux Fermentation Project. They are definitely pumping out some of the most delicious tacos you will find in all of Bend, if not all of Oregon. We come to Bend a couple of times a year, and the satisfying pairing of Sancho's and Crux is worth a visit every single time- even when there's snow on the ground. In the summertime, this pace is cranking, and if you can manage getting in a line that's less than 20 minutes consider yourself lucky. Tip the team working there in kind, as I generally see them working their butts off. I've tried every one of their tacos, and though it's like picking your favorite child, I'd have to go with the Oaxacan cheese and green chile or the pork carnitas. Both are moist, super flavorful and have some real wow factor. That mushroom one is pretty stellar too. With 3 coming in at less than 10 bucks, you can try a few. Go enjoy! I'm jealous.

    Decided to stop after seeing the 3rd or 4th sign on the side of the road while driving to Bend. We…read morewere intrigued. We had never tried Fry Bread. The food trailer is right off the freeway, about a block or two. They have a gravel parking lot available and some street parking. They also have a few picnic tables outside for seating. There are a few choices on their menu...the fry bread taco, chili cheese dog, hot dog or plain with various toppings (butter, honey, sugar, cinnamon, jam). We decided on the butter and honey ($4), and butter and jam ($4). Both were absolutely delicious! The fry bread is nice and crispy on the outside and soft inside. The ladies were friendly and attentive. Our order took about 5 minutes to fulfill after ordering. I did ask about credit cards and they stated they only took cash. Highly recommend. Would definitely stop by again while in the area.
